位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el数据 > 文章详情

excel表格多重数据匹配

作者:百问excel教程网
|
209人看过
发布时间:2026-01-18 00:43:09
标签:
Excel表格多重数据匹配的实战技巧与深度解析在数据处理与分析中,Excel表格是不可或缺的工具。尤其是当数据量较大时,如何高效地进行多重数据匹配,成为提升工作效率的关键。多重数据匹配不仅是基础操作,更涉及到数据的准确性、完整性以及逻
excel表格多重数据匹配
Excel表格多重数据匹配的实战技巧与深度解析
在数据处理与分析中,Excel表格是不可或缺的工具。尤其是当数据量较大时,如何高效地进行多重数据匹配,成为提升工作效率的关键。多重数据匹配不仅是基础操作,更涉及到数据的准确性、完整性以及逻辑性。本文将从多个维度深入剖析Excel表格中多重数据匹配的实现方法,并结合实际案例,为读者提供一套系统、实用的操作指南。
一、什么是Excel表格中的多重数据匹配?
多重数据匹配指的是在Excel表格中,根据多个条件对数据进行筛选、查找或匹配,以实现精准的数据处理。例如,查找某人姓名、部门、职位等多维度信息的组合匹配,或者根据日期、金额、状态等不同属性进行数据组合匹配。
在Excel中,多重数据匹配可以通过多种方式实现,包括使用公式、VLOOKUP、HLOOKUP、INDEX、MATCH、XLOOKUP等函数,以及利用数据透视表、条件格式、自动筛选等功能。这些方法各有优劣,适用于不同场景。
二、多重数据匹配的常见应用场景
1. 查找特定条件下的数据
例如,在销售数据中,查找某产品在某地区、某时间段内的销售数据。
2. 数据组合匹配
例如,查找某员工的姓名、部门、职位、薪资等多维度信息。
3. 数据筛选与统计
例如,在表格中筛选出某部门的员工,统计其工资总额。
4. 数据导入与导出
例如,从外部数据源导入数据,并根据条件匹配并保留所需信息。
三、Excel表格中多重数据匹配的常用函数
1. VLOOKUP函数
VLOOKUP是Excel中最常用的查找函数之一,用于在表格中查找特定值。其基本语法为:

=VLOOKUP(查找值, 表格范围, 第几列, 是否精确匹配)

应用场景
- 当需要根据一个条件查找另一个列的数据时,使用VLOOKUP。
示例
查找“张三”的工资:

=VLOOKUP("张三", A2:C10, 3, FALSE)

此公式会在A2到C10的范围内查找“张三”,若找到则返回第三列的数据(即工资)。
2. HLOOKUP函数
HLOOKUP与VLOOKUP类似,但它是按行查找,而非列。其语法为:

=HLOOKUP(查找值, 表格范围, 第几行, 是否精确匹配)

应用场景
- 当数据按行排列时,使用HLOOKUP查找。
3. INDEX与MATCH组合函数
INDEX与MATCH组合是Excel中非常强大且灵活的查找函数,尤其在处理复杂匹配时更有优势。
语法

=INDEX(查找范围, MATCH(查找值, 查找范围, 0))

应用场景
- 当需要根据多个条件查找数据时,使用INDEX与MATCH组合。
示例
查找“张三”的工资:

=INDEX(B2:B10, MATCH("张三", A2:A10, 0))

此公式会在A2到A10范围内查找“张三”,并返回其对应的工资。
4. XLOOKUP函数
XLOOKUP是Excel 2019及以后版本新增的函数,功能更强大,支持多个条件匹配,是当前最推荐使用的函数之一。
语法

=XLOOKUP(查找值, 查找范围, 如果找不到, 如果找到)

应用场景
- 支持多条件匹配,更加灵活。
示例
查找“张三”的工资:

=XLOOKUP("张三", A2:A10, B2:B10)

此公式会在A2到A10中查找“张三”,并返回对应的B2到B10中的数据。
四、多重数据匹配的高级方法
1. 数据透视表
数据透视表是Excel中处理大量数据时的强大工具,尤其适用于多维度数据匹配。
使用方法
- 选择数据区域,插入数据透视表。
- 在“字段设置”中选择需要匹配的字段。
- 使用“筛选”功能,根据多个条件进行数据筛选。
应用场景
- 多条件筛选、数据汇总、数据透视分析。
2. 条件格式
条件格式可以用于在Excel中根据特定条件对数据进行高亮显示,辅助用户快速定位匹配结果。
使用方法
- 选中数据区域。
- 点击“开始”选项卡,选择“条件格式”。
- 设置条件,如“等于”、“大于”等。
应用场景
- 快速识别满足特定条件的数据。
3. 自动筛选
自动筛选功能可以快速查找满足条件的数据。
使用方法
- 选中数据区域。
- 点击“开始”选项卡,选择“排序和筛选”。
- 点击“自动筛选”。
- 在下拉菜单中输入多个条件,进行筛选。
应用场景
- 快速查找满足多个条件的数据。
五、多重数据匹配的注意事项与优化建议
1. 数据准确性
在进行多重数据匹配前,必须确保数据的准确性。任何错误的数据都会导致匹配结果的偏差。
2. 条件设置
在设置多个条件时,需确保条件之间没有冲突,避免重复或遗漏。
3. 功能选择
根据实际需求选择合适的函数或工具。例如,VLOOKUP适合单条件匹配,而XLOOKUP适合多条件匹配。
4. 数据整理
在进行数据匹配之前,应做好数据整理工作,如去除重复项、统一格式、规范字段名称等。
5. 使用公式时的注意事项
- 避免使用错误的函数语法。
- 避免使用过长的公式,提高计算效率。
- 注意公式的引用范围和逻辑关系。
六、实际案例分析
案例一:查找员工信息
数据结构
| 员工ID | 姓名 | 部门 | 薪资 | 状态 |
|--|||||
| 001 | 张三 | 人事 | 10000 | 在职 |
| 002 | 李四 | 财务 | 15000 | 在职 |
| 003 | 王五 | 销售 | 20000 | 离职 |
目标:查找“李四”所在的部门和薪资。
解决方案
- 使用VLOOKUP函数查找“李四”的部门和薪资:

=VLOOKUP("李四", A2:C5, 3, FALSE)
=VLOOKUP("李四", A2:C5, 4, FALSE)

- 或使用XLOOKUP函数:

=XLOOKUP("李四", A2:A5, C2:C5)
=XLOOKUP("李四", A2:A5, D2:D5)

结果
- 部门为“财务”,薪资为“15000”。
案例二:查找销售数据
数据结构
| 销售员 | 产品 | 销售额 | 日期 |
|--||--||
| 张三 | A | 5000 | 2023-01-01 |
| 李四 | B | 8000 | 2023-01-02 |
| 张三 | B | 6000 | 2023-01-03 |
目标:查找张三在2023年1月的销售额。
解决方案
- 使用自动筛选功能,筛选出“张三”且“日期”为“2023-01-01”或“2023-01-03”的记录。
结果
- 张三在2023年1月的销售额为“5000”和“6000”。
七、总结
Excel表格的多重数据匹配是数据处理中的重要环节,涉及多个函数和工具的综合应用。掌握这些技巧,不仅能够提升数据处理效率,还能提高数据的准确性和完整性。在实际工作中,应根据具体需求选择合适的工具,合理设置条件,确保数据的准确性和有效性。
通过不断练习和实践,用户可以逐步掌握Excel表格多重数据匹配的技巧,提升数据处理能力,实现更高效的办公与分析。
推荐文章
相关文章
推荐URL
Excel 中剪切操作后数据覆盖原数据的原理与应对策略在日常使用 Excel 时,剪切操作是常见的数据处理手段,但往往容易引发数据覆盖的问题。本文将从剪切操作的本质、数据覆盖的原理、常见问题及解决策略等方面,深入探讨 Excel 中剪
2026-01-18 00:41:48
343人看过
Excel把VB数据写入数据库:从基础到进阶的实用指南在数据处理与数据库管理中,Excel 是一个功能强大的工具,尤其在数据清洗、初步分析和数据展示方面有着不可替代的作用。然而,Excel 并非数据库的直接替代品,它更多地作为数据处理
2026-01-18 00:41:16
56人看过
Excel文献数据计算公式:深度解析与应用指南在数据处理与分析的领域中,Excel作为一款功能强大的电子表格工具,广泛应用于企业、科研、教育等各个行业。尤其是在处理大量文献数据时,Excel的公式功能成为不可或缺的工具。本文将深入解析
2026-01-18 00:41:08
288人看过
如何在Excel中隐藏数据:实用技巧与深度解析在数据处理工作中,Excel是一项不可或缺的工具。然而,随着数据量的增加,如何有效管理数据结构、保护隐私、提升工作效率,成为许多用户关注的问题。隐藏数据是Excel中一项非常实用的功能,它
2026-01-18 00:41:01
96人看过
热门推荐
热门专题:
资讯中心: